About Us
At Antares, our long-term mission is to make clean energy abundant from Earth to the Asteroid Belt. We’re fueled by the belief that advanced nuclear energy can strengthen our military, solve the climate crisis, elevate global living standards, and expand humanity's presence in outer space. To achieve our mission, we’re building mass-producible, inherently safe, deployable microreactors that can be used terrestrially, underwater, and in space.
Formed in 2023, the Antares team hails from SpaceX, The White House, MIT, Rigetti Computing, The Air Force, General Atomics, Relativity Space, Ursa Major, and National Laboratories like Los Alamos, Idaho, and Oak Ridge. Antares has raised over $130M in venture capital from top-tier investors and has over $13M in government funding.
About the Team
As a Materials Engineer you will aid in the development and qualification of all
materials in Antares’ reactor systems. This will consist of developing experiments,
processes, and quality control as well as working with vendors and collaborators to
identify and rectify critical gaps in material behavior at our operating conditions.
This position requires the ability to learn quickly and develop a deep understanding
of a wide range of materials – including ceramics and metallic alloys – such that you
become the go-to subject matter expert at the company. The ideal candidate will
apply fundamental knowledge of materials science to the practical applications of
manufacturing in a fast-paced environment while also pushing innovation for the
next generation of materials – driving Antares to be a recognized leader in nuclear
materials
